Franco-Nevada's analyst price target has shifted modestly, rising from $337.23 to $341.26. Analysts incorporate adjustments for higher profit margins and update expectations based on persistent strength in commodity prices along with evolving market dynamics.

Analyst Commentary

Recent analyst commentary on Franco-Nevada reveals a dynamic mix of optimism and caution in response to evolving market conditions and company performance. The following sections highlight the key bullish and bearish takeaways influencing current valuation and forward-looking expectations.

Bullish Takeaways

  • Bullish analysts continue to raise price targets, driven by persistently strong commodity prices and the company’s ability to maintain robust profit margins.
  • Upward revisions are supported by increased confidence in contributions from significant assets, such as Cote and Porcupine, along with anticipated higher deliveries from developing projects.
  • Analysts highlight capital returns and ongoing momentum in corporate mergers and acquisitions as positive catalysts for growth and shareholder value.
  • Several price target upgrades reflect a belief in the upside potential from assets like Cobre Panama and a positive outlook for copper, aluminum, and gold markets.

Bearish Takeaways

  • Bearish analysts have lowered targets or maintained cautious ratings in response to recent pullbacks in gold prices and increased market volatility.
  • Concerns have been raised about a possible rollover in investor sentiment, which could negatively impact valuation multiples despite strong recent operating performance.
  • Some analysts remain cautious on valuation following the rally in metal royalty stocks. They suggest that future upside may be constrained if volatility persists.

What's in the News

  • Franco-Nevada Corporation narrowed its sales guidance for 2025, now expecting Precious Metal GEO sales in the range of 420,000 GEO to 440,000 GEO. This is an increase from the initial guidance of 385,000 GEO to 425,000 GEO. Total GEO sales guidance has been narrowed to a range of 495,000 GEO to 525,000 GEO, compared to the prior range of 465,000 GEO to 525,000 GEO (Key Developments).

Valuation Changes

  • Fair Value Estimate has risen slightly from CA$337.23 to CA$341.26.
  • Discount Rate increased from 6.64 percent to 7.04 percent. This reflects a more conservative approach to future risk and required returns.
  • Revenue Growth Forecast has fallen significantly, decreasing from 15.04 percent to 7.60 percent.
  • Net Profit Margin estimate has edged higher, moving from 65.13 percent to 65.98 percent.
  • Future Price-to-Earnings (P/E) Ratio has increased, rising from 42.96x to 45.74x.
